Mr Osita Okechukwu, a chieftain of the All Progressives Congress, APC
has asked former vice president, Atiku Abubakar to step out of the
presidential race for former military head of state, Muhammadu Buhari.
THIS DAY reported that, Okechukwu said that since Atiku had openly
declared that he shared similar belief with Buhari, he(Atiku) should
step down and support the former head of state.
Okechukwu urged Atiku to step down ahead ahead of primaries. His words,
"I am making this passionate appeal on many grounds, one the bitterness,
rancour and ill temper which a gruesome monetised primary will most
likely generate ; will definitely scuttle the earnest yearning for
regime change".
Speaking further on why Atiku should step down for Buhari, the APC
Chieftain said, "Secondly, is it not better to harvest the celestial
bond between Buhari and Nigerian masses and the middle class, a bond
which made it possible for him to garner over 12 million votes in 2011
presidential election?
"Thirdly, Buhari no doubt is better equipped more than any of our
eminent presidential aspirants to prosecute the 1st Cardinal Program of
APC - war against corruption and national re-orientation, given his
antecedents in public service.
